Because of what happened when Lesbian writer Norah Vincent actually tried this. Vincent was able to pass as a man and and wrote a book about it in 2006, "Self-Made Man: One Woman's Year Disguised as a Man." Her consensus was that it's much more difficult to be a man and part of the reason for that is because women are such bitches to men.

But more importantly, her time as a "man" made her so distraught that she ended up checking herself into a mental hospital for depression -- and this became the source of her next book.
